Would Fox News Be So Sure The Austin Plane Crash Was Not A Terrorist If The Pilot Had Been Muslim?
February 19, 2010:
"David Neiwert, at Crooks and Liars, notes how eager the Fox News folks were to assure viewers that yesterday’s (2/18/10) plane crash into an IRS office in Austin had nothing to do with terrorism. Neiwert asks, “Since when is attempting to blow up a federal building NOT an act of domestic terrorism?” He makes a great point, of course, especially since it was not long ago that Fox News pundits were foaming at the mouth because Obama had not called the Fort Hood shooter a terrorist. It’s true we don’t know all the facts about either case but there are some similarities: Nidal Malik Hasan was angry at the military and went on a shooting rampage; Joseph Stack was angry at the IRS and the federal government and crashed his plane into their building. Yes, Hasan seemed to have extremist connections that, as far as we know, Stack did not have. But also as far as we know, both were acting alone as the result of some kind of personal grievance.
So what’s the big difference that mandates that Hasan be called a terrorist and not Stack? The only reason I can think of is that Hasan is a Muslim and Stack does not seem to be."

"Bush Official Criticizes Obama For Killing Too Many Terrorists.
Just how unpopular are President Barack Obama's anti-terrorism policies with his Republican critics? Even when he's killing terrorists they find flaws.
At a panel on national security policy at the Conservative Political Action Conference on Friday, a prominent lawyer from the Bush administration's Department of Justice said he was concerned that the higher number of terrorist executions taking place under Obama was compromising U.S. intelligence operations.
"Why have executions increased?" asked Viet Dinh, a professor at Georgetown University Law Center and one of the authors of the USA Patriot Act. Citing a recent Washington Post article on the increased targeted killing of terrorists, Dinh complained that "the president and vice president expound this fact as a fact that they are actually successful in war."
"That doesn't mean I think they are not illegitimate," he added. "No, we have every right to kill the other side's warriors. But at what cost? When we do not have an effective detention policy the only option we have is to kill them before we can detain them. And if we don't detain them, we don't know what they know and what they are up to."
The crowd applauded. Though, it should be noted, Dinh got a scattering of hisses and boos when he defended the Patriot Act."

"Yes, Hasan seemed to have extremist connections that, as far as we know, Stack did not have."--CJP
There it is. You answered it yourself. To be a terrorist, you must have extremist connections and be commiting the act to advance the cause.
From the DemocraticUnderground.com
"The U.S. Government says the following is terrorism:
Acts that are dangerous to human life or potentially destructive of critical infrastructure or key resources and is a violation of criminal laws of the United States or any State. These acts appear to be intended to intimidate or coerce a civilian population, influence the policy of a government by intimidation or coercion, or affect the conduct of a government by mass destruction, assassination or kidnapping.
Stack was not trying to intimidate or coerce this country or civilian population, he was fed up and he reacted to perceived injustices to himself in an extremely violent manner.
This is sad that he felt he had this option and sadder what he left his supposed loved-ones. He is not a terrorist or hero. he was an angry man who lost rational thought and committed suicide.
